Transaction 58a9bcbe7b4892e7ca2d51877a18a0298fd96782ff8b08fe647db9977a191f30

74 Input
2 Outputs
  • 58a9bcbe7b4892e7ca2d51877a18a0298fd96782ff8b08fe647db9977a191f30:0
  • value  571837
    address  bc1q0vepeq9z42zfzlmxn0dkscf7skvcgehsuas0ks44mxgncars2dzspgh574
  • 58a9bcbe7b4892e7ca2d51877a18a0298fd96782ff8b08fe647db9977a191f30:1
  • value  59864218
    address  3HiyjLYRuEiEhMunf8GPwDDqnCubrvMGL6